WASHINGTON 

(NNPA)—In what apparently is one of the greatest attacks on American

soil, the New York World Trade

Center 

and the Pentagon were hit Tuesday by three planes that were hijacked,

with a  fourth hijacked plane crashing

near Pittsburgh. The crash by two

passenger jets, one from American Airlines and the other from United Airlines,

caused the two towers of the Trade Center

to collapse, with thousands in lower Manhattan

being evacuated to New Jersey.
